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Patients showing classical symptoms and sign of Indralupta as described in ayurvedic samhitas. 2. Bald patch present only on scalp. 3. Bald patch size upto 3cm. 4. Upto 4 bald patches. 5. Patients between the age of 18-40 years. 6. Patients will be selected who are willing to give informed consent and ready to comply with protocol. 7. Patients will be selected irrespective of gender, marital status, religion, educational and economical status.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Patients are not willing. 2. Pregnant and lactating mothers. 3. Psychological disorders 4. Patients under the age of 18 and above 40years. 5. Patients with Bleeding disorders. 6. Patients with chronic Anemia. 7. Patients diagnosed with AIDS, HbsAg. 8. Bald patch present on body other than scalp. 9. Bald patch size more than 3cm. 10. Bald patch more than 4. 11. Patients having serious dermatological disorder of scalp
